Transaction 59fb01fac05ffd845dadf4a966b3a7c4bb718ebd88c8a26e187d18bd343fc7b4
1 Input
1 Output
-
59fb01fac05ffd845dadf4a966b3a7c4bb718ebd88c8a26e187d18bd343fc7b4:0
- value
- 59852189
- script pubkey
- OP_0 OP_PUSHBYTES_20 de99b94f050687d1ef34226be919c621d2a759f6
- address
- bc1qm6vmjnc9q6rarme5yf47jxwxy8f2wk0kfr2cz2